The Fremantle Press Anthology of Western Australian Poetry
Edited by John Kinsella and Tracy Ryan
Buy the Ebook
The Fremantle Press Anthology of Western Australian Poetry is a comprehensive survey of the state’s poets from the 19th century to today.
Featuring work from 134 poets, and including the work of many WA Indigenous poets, this watershed anthology brings together the poems that have contributed to and defined the ways that Western Australians see themselves.
